case2 a container for holding, carrying, or keeping things safe.
coast the land next to the ocean.
fable a short tale that teaches a lesson. The characters in fables are often animals who speak and act like people.
fully in a way that is complete, entire, or thorough; totally.
furious full of anger.
heaven (usually plural) the sky, including the stars, sun, moon, and planets as seen from the earth.
hike to take a long walk in a natural place, such as a woods or forest, for fun or exercise.
honesty the fact or condition of being truthful; integrity.
legend a story or group of stories that have been handed down from a time long ago and that many people in a society know but cannot prove to be true or untrue.
lend to let someone use something that is yours. When you lend a thing to someone, you expect that person to return it to you.
mustache the hair that grows above the upper lip.
ray1 a thin beam of light.
reach to extend or stretch as far as.
wish to desire; want.
young in an early part of life or growth.
